This interdisciplinary science course blends core scientific knowledge with hands-on STEM exploration and a deeply rooted Islamic worldview. Students will study Earth science, life science, chemistry, physics, and environmental systems through the lens of *Tawheed* (oneness of Allah), *Khilafah* (stewardship), and the legacy of scientific inquiry in the Muslim world.

Each unit connects scientific concepts to real-world applicationsβ€”engineering challenges, robotics builds, environmental projectsβ€”while highlighting relevant Qur’anic verses and Islamic principles. Students will investigate Allah’s signs in creation, explore how the natural world operates in balance, and learn how they can act as responsible stewards of the Earth.

Designed for multi-age learners (grades 5–8), the class emphasizes curiosity, creativity, and critical thinking. Students will engage in labs, journaling, prototyping, and problem-solving, culminating in a final Innovation Fair where they present a project that reflects both scientific understanding and spiritual insight.
